True
The server unit is seeing growth as a direct result of the
windows desktop monopoly and the continued refusal of MS to
publish the interoperability information for the workgroup
protocols. It is a perfect example of the continuing leveraging of
Win32 profits in other areas.

Samba is getting on top of the important workgroup protocols
and though years behind will have effectively caught up in v4 -
bring it to AD status. It is the work of the Samba team that is
giving MS the most competition.

However if you want to hurt MS, and yes some of us would like
to see this happen, WINE is the only project with potential to
break the Win32 API barrier and give access to the desktop
monopoly. Mono will for managed code but this is very rare
today - not even used by MS.

IBM must have some residual IP from OS2 they could back WINE
with.
